Lot Essay
David William Murray was born on 7 March 1777, the eldest son of David, 7th Viscount Stormont and 2nd Earl of Mansfield, and his second wife Louisa, third daughter of Charles Schaw, 9th Baron Cathcart. Louisa succeeded her husband's uncle on 20 March 1793 in the Earldom of Mansfield and David succeeded as 3rd Earl. On 16 September 1797 he married Frederica, daughter of Dr. William Markham, Archbishop of York; they had four daughters and two sons, the eldest of whom, William David, succeeded as 4th Earl of Mansfield on his fathers' death, 18 February 1840. The Earl was Lord-Lieutenant for Clackmannan, an appointment that was also taken up by his son.
Sittings are recorded on 13, 15, 17, 20, 24 November and 2 December 1779, and a fee of 27gns. was charged. Romney also painted Dr. Markham twice in 1790-5, one for his daughter Mrs. Law, and the second which remained in the artist's studio was included in the sale after his death (see J. Ingamells, The English Episcopal Portrait 1559-1835: A Catalogue, 1981, p.288).
